  • OenoEd Likes this wine: 91 points

    August 28, 2022 - Still in great shape, actually improved over two hours in the glass. Round and creamy, but alive with a peach ginger acidity. Long finish of honeysuckle and peach juice, with 20 seconds of spicy stone pit and green melon notes. At least 5 years of great drinking ahead. Perfect tonight with pecan chip/coal grilied quail, brined and finished w a tamarind/quail stock glaze, and black rice/pomegranate stuffing.

  • bubnos Likes this wine: 94 points

    November 22, 2019 - Great bottle abandoned at a local wine bar. Very light yellow, like a young sauv blanc, far brighter than I expected. Nose has very strong smoke and earth tones, with faint malo tones and fresh lemon zest. Gorgeous swirling complexity on the palate, with zingy acidity that fades into mellow fruit custard and a fine, mineral finish.

    Definite food wine, but this could stand up to pretty serious stuff that’s usually red-only, like steak tacos, smoked meat, or wild game. Great stuff at the price point, drink now or hold for another 5-10 years.

  • SWHighlander Likes this wine: 94 points

    May 28, 2019 - Nice complexity. The minerality and acidity standout compared to many marsanne wines from the region. Paired well with chicken bakes with kalamata olives and grapes.
